# Who Owns Rate Limiting on Gatewright

If you're reviewing rate-limit configs on our internal gateway, here's the lay of the land. The token-bucket defaults live with the platform squad; per-route overrides are owned by whichever team registered the route, so check the route manifest before assuming anything. Bypass rules for batch jobs go through a separate approval flow — don't wave those through. For the current limits spreadsheet and approval history, ping the gateway crew.

escalation mailbox, fajof-taduf: drudor_fendor@qorvellabs.corp

☐ Cleaning-crew access — New starters on reception, here's the drill: the Bramleigh Services cleaning crew arrives around 18:45 on weekdays and signs in at the side entrance, not the main doors. Check each cleaner against the roster in the green folder, hand out the hi-vis lanyards, and note the time in the log. They'll need the service corridor unlocked to reach the store cupboards. The corridor keypad takes the standing crew code, which is below.

badge for hahaf-yahig: bdg-IGAAD-4

Subject: On-call handover — Lanternkit versioning

Handing over the pager for the Lanternkit component library. Quick context: we moved to strict semver last sprint, so any breaking prop change now requires a major bump and a migration note in the changelog. Several external plugin authors are still pinned to 3.x; the 4.0 deprecation shims remain active until the next quarter. If plugin authors hit version-resolution errors during the transition window, direct them to the library maintainers.

escalation mailbox, kaweg-kahif: druwyn.sordor@nelvroworks.corp

# Client setup for the cron drift investigation on the Quellhaven scheduler.
# We poll the internal TickTrace service every five minutes to compare
# expected versus actual job start times across all worker nodes.
# Please don't change the polling interval without asking first — it
# affects the drift baseline. The TickTrace service key we use follows.

API key for fafof-yahig: qvz15-gOanHnaz707fNoQ